Atomic Heart is not just another first-person shooter; it’s an experience filled with rich storytelling, vibrant environments, and a unique blend of action and exploration. Set in an alternate reality during the height of the Soviet Union, players are thrust into a world brimming with bizarre creatures, technology gone haywire, and a plethora of mysteries waiting to be unraveled. The game has garnered attention for its fascinating aesthetics and complex gameplay mechanics.
